ブロックチェーンは、「情報を複数の参加者で共有し、改ざんが非常に困難な、信頼性の高いデジタルな記録(台帳)の仕組み」です。従来のシステムが中央管理者(銀行や企業など)に依存していたのに対し、ブロックチェーンはネットワーク全体で情報を管理するため、誰か一人が不正をしても成り立ちません。これにより、仲介者なしで、かつ高い信頼性のもとで取引や情報共有が可能となり、様々な業界の業務効率化や透明性の向上に革命をもたらすと期待されています。
近年、「ブロックチェーン」という言葉を耳にすることが非常に増えました。ニュース、ビジネス会議、IT系の展示会など、さまざまな場面でこの単語が出てくるため、「結局、何がすごい技術なのか?」「自分たちの業務にどう関係するの?」と疑問を感じている方も多いでしょう。
結論から言えば、ブロックチェーンは「万能の魔法の杖」のような技術ではありません。しかし、私たちの社会が抱える根本的な課題の一つ、「情報の信頼性の維持」という問題を、画期的な仕組みで解決しようとしているのです。難しそう、というイメージを払拭するため、本記事では専門用語をかみ砕きながら、その原理から具体的な活用方法までを、段階的に解説していきます。
ブロックチェーンとは、一言で言えば「不正な書き換えが極めて難しい、みんなで共同管理するデジタルな記録台帳(データベース)」です。単にデータを記録するだけでなく、「誰が」「いつ」「何を」記録したのかという履歴全体を、改ざん不可能に鎖のようにつなげていくのが最大の特徴です。
私たちが知っている従来のデータベースは、基本的に一つの会社や組織のサーバーに集約されています。これは、その中央管理者がデータを管理し、修正する権限を持っていることを意味します。それに対し、ブロックチェーンは「信頼を中央管理者に委ねない」という発想から生まれました。
従来のデータベースを例えるなら、巨大な「会社の売上帳」のようなものです。この帳簿は、会社の「経理部門」という中央の管理者が唯一の責任者として管理しています。
一方、ブロックチェーンは、この「経理部門」という中央管理者を排除し、その売上帳のコピーを、関係者全員(ネットワーク参加者)に分散して保持させます。誰か一人(または一部の人間)が不正に帳簿の内容を書き換えようとしても、大多数の参加者が持つコピーと照合されるため、不正が発覚し、書き換えは不可能になってしまうのです。
この「中央管理者がいなくても、多数の参加者の力で信頼を担保できる」という点が、ブロックチェーンがもたらす最も大きな変革点です。
この仕組みを理解するために、構成要素となる3つの単語を分解して見ていきましょう。
通常、「分散型」とは、一つの場所に集約されているものを、複数の場所に分散させるという意味です。ブロックチェーンにおいては、管理する権限とデータそのものを「特定の管理者」ではなく、「ネットワークに参加する全員」に分散させることを指します。これにより、単一障害点(Single Point of Failure)がなくなります。
「ブロック」とは、新しいデータを一時的に集めて、一定のまとまり(箱)にすることです。このブロックには、何らかのトランザクション(取引や記録)が大量にまとめられます。ブロックにまとめられたデータは、いったん確定すると、後から書き換えることは非常に難しくなっています。
「チェーン(鎖)」とは、一つ一つ確定した「ブロック」が、時間の順序を守りながら、前後のブロックに数学的な鍵(ハッシュ値)を使って物理的に繋ぎ止められる構造を指します。この連結構造が、情報の改ざんに対する「時間軸の証明」の役割を果たします。
概念を理解したところで、実際にブロックチェーンがどのようにして「信頼」を担保しているのか、その技術的なプロセスを見ていきましょう。非常に専門的な要素ですが、日常生活の例え話を交えて徹底的にかみ砕きます。
データは、いつか必ず何らかの塊になって集められます。この塊を「ブロック」と表現します。このブロックには、特定の時間帯に発生したトランザクション(取引記録など)がまとめられます。重要なのは、新しいブロックが追加されるたびに、前に追加されたブロックの情報が参照される点です。
通常、銀行や国が持つ記録帳(台帳)は、一か所に存在します(中央集権型)。これに対し、ブロックチェーンでは、この台帳のコピーをネットワークに参加しているすべての人(ノード)が持つため、どの参加者も同じ履歴を見ることができます。誰か一人が不正なデータを書き込もうとしても、他の参加者が持つ「正しいコピー」と食い違うため、不正な記録は即座に弾かれてしまう仕組みです。これが「信頼性の根拠」となります。
新しいブロックをネットワークに承認し、チェーンに繋げるためには、「このデータは正しく、不正ではない」ということを証明する作業が必要です。この証明作業を「マイニング」や「検証」と呼びます。参加者たちは、高度な計算問題を解く(コンセンサスアルゴリズム)ことで、そのブロックが正しいという合意を形成します。この計算の労力(エネルギー)が必要なため、不正なデータを捏造することは、膨大なコストをかけて行う必要があり、実質的に不可能です。
ブロックチェーンの最大の特徴は、「単一の権威に依存しない」点と、「一度記録されたデータは、誰も改ざんできない」という不変性(イミュータビリティ)です。この信頼性が、これまで特定の機関が担ってきた「信用」そのものを、技術によって代替できる可能性を秘めているのです。
--- (以降、実際の回答生成)